	May 24th was the date of our 2017 Music Under the Stars event benefiting our Florida Heiken
		Children's Vision Program. The occasion marked the 25th anniversary of the program and the 10th anniversary of
		its merger with Miami Lighthouse. Held at the new Brickell City Centre Mall, nearly 200 attendees were welcomed
		by Mistress of Ceremonies Emmy-winning Journalist Maity Interiano. Guests enjoyed musical performances by Miami
		Lighthouse musicians and vocalists. This year, in addition to our traditional silent auction featuring exciting
		get-away packages, restaurant gift certificates, and much more, attendees had the opportunity to participate in
		a raffle made possible by Board Director Angela Whitman and Saks Fifth Avenue. 
	Proclamations from the Miami-Dade County Legislative Delegation and Miami-Dade County Public Schools
		recognized our Heiken Program's 25 years of eye care for needy schoolchildren.  
	On behalf of Major League Baseball and the Miami Marlins, Claude Delorme Executive Vice President,
		Operations and Events for the Miami Marlins, announced that our Florida Heiken Children's Vision Program has
		been chosen as an All-Star Game Legacy Project of Major League Baseball. Legacy funding will go toward a new
		mobile optometric unit that will be unveiled during the Miami All-Star Game in July. 
	Wednesday, May 24, 2017 was designated Dr. Sidney Stern Day in a proclamation by Carlos A. Gimenez,
		Mayor of Miami-Dade County, Chairman Esteban Bovo, Jr. and the Members of the Board of County Commissioners. Dr.
		Stern was honored for his long-term commitment to providing eye care and glasses to underserved children in
		Miami-Dade County. Dr. Stern was instrumental in the creation of the Heiken program in 1992 during his term as
		President of the Miami Dade Optometric Physicians Association. Since the merger with Miami Lighthouse, Dr. Stern
		has provided nearly 56,000 pairs of prescription for needy schoolchildren.

	The rains came, and the stars were nowhere to be seen, but the music was marvelous and the evening a
		major success with over 100 guests getting their first glimpse of the fascinating Koubek Center. The historic
		building created a very special aura for this year's annual affair with its wonderful music by Charles "Mr.
		Casual" DeChant of Hall and Oates and the super talented Better Chance Music Program musicians. Emceed by
		radio icon Jade Alexander of 102.7 The Beach, the evening honored the Miami-Dade Legislative Delegation as well
		as the optometric community's continuing leadership of our Heiken Program with special recognition of our two
		Board Directors Dr. Alan P. Levitt and Dr. Stephen A. Morris. 
	The event raised over $55,000 which will enable our Heiken Children's Vision Program to provide over
		550 free comprehensive eye examinations and glasses when prescribed for low income-school children who have no
		resources for eye care.

	Legislators, school officials and community leaders joined
		the Miami eye care community April 20th to celebrate 20 years of free eye
		examinations for more than 65,000 children in need who failed their school
		vision screening but had no resources for eye care; 75% of these children
		required prescription glasses and received them at no cost to their family
		because of the nationally-recognized Miami Lighthouse for the Blind
		division, Florida Heiken Children’s Vision Program, LLC. 
	The event was emceed by Congresswoman Ileana Ros-Lehtinen
		and began with M-DCPS Superintendent Alberto Carvalho reading a letter
		from President Obama recognizing the program on 20 years of service.
		Florida House Majority Leader Carlos Lopez-Cantera and Senate Minority
		Leader Nan Rich were honored as they complete their service in the Florida
		legislature. State Senator Gwen Margolis read a resolution she introduced
		during the 2012 legislative session.

	Miami Lighthouse for the Blind and Visually Impaired held
		its fourth annual “Music Under the Stars: Bon Appétit Miami” on April 27th
		to benefit its Heiken Children’s Vision Program. “Over 400 needy children
		in Miami-Dade County Schools, who without this program do not have the
		resources to get an eye exam and glasses when prescribed, will receive a
		comprehensive eye examination and necessary eyeglasses underwritten by the
		proceeds from this event. Without this intervention, they would continue
		to struggle in school to see the board and read their assignment,” said
		Virginia A. Jacko, President & CEO of Miami Lighthouse. This past year
		6,500 low-income schoolchildren who failed their state-mandated vision
		screening received a free eye examination, and 75% of them required
		prescription glasses, which were also provided at no cost.

		On
		April 30, Miami Lighthouse for the Blind hosted Music Under the Stars:
			A Taste of Brickell. This inaugural event, held at the Lighthouse,
		benefited its Children’s Vision Care Program, a mobile outreach program
		that provides free eye care services to school children in need.
	 
	Friends and donors were treated to culinary
		delights prepared by Brickell area restaurants including Morton’s the
		Steakhouse, Blu Pizza é Cucina, Perricone’s Marketplace, Gordon Biersch,
		Rosinella, Baja Fresh and Provence Grill. Musical entertainment was
		provided by Latin Tenor Warren Tesh, international violinist Randolph
		Margitza, and the talented Miami Lighthouse musicians.  
	To
		top the night off, legendary music producer Henry Stone presented CEO
		Virginia Jacko with the first royalty check from sales of “Instrumental
		Magic,” the first album produced by Stone since completing vision
		rehabilitation at Miami Lighthouse, and featuring saxophonist Jeff Zavac,
		a current client at the Lighthouse.
